Course Content
Digital media tools, media literacy in children, screen time management, cyberbullying, digital games and addiction, social media effects, online safety, digital parenting, and guidance strategies.
Objectives of the Course
The aim of this course is to analyze the multidimensional impact of digital technologies on child development and assess children's developmental rights within the context of digital media literacy and digital risks.

Weekly Detailed Course Contents
| Week | Topics |
|---|---|
| 1 | The concept of the digital age and childhood |
| 2 | The effects of digital technologies on child development |
| 3 | Screen use in early childhood and developmental outcomes |
| 4 | Digital media use and learning processes in school age |
| 5 | Social media, child, and adolescent psychology |
| 6 | The effects of digital games and gaming culture on children |
| 7 | Digital addiction, risks, and protection methods |
| 9 | Digital parenting: The role and responsibilities of parents |
| 10 | Digital tools and learning opportunities in education |
| 12 | Cyberbullying and child protection |
| 13 | Digital literacy and developing media awareness in children |
| 14 | Children in the future world: Opportunities and threats in the digital age – General assessment |
